The wheels have fallen off the Super Eagles since losing to Argentina. In addition to the kidnapping of the captain's dad, the Minister of Sport ordered the sacking of the FA President Amaju Pinnick. Pinnick isn't taking this sitting down and has made counter charges against his replacement Chris Giwa that may threaten Nigeria's standing with FIFA. In other news, manager Gernot Rohr is rumored to be taking over the Algeria job. And so goes Nigerian football
